It was a couple of weeks ago that I went to a little district called 'Spice Alley'. The first time when I went there was actually back in few months, so I already knew what the place is like and since the first visit, I have been there to grab some good food every two weeks!! The place is a little bit hidden but as soon as you spotted that area, there is a long alley with full of different types of asian cuisines!! You can find of course Japanese, Chinese, Korean, Thai, Malaysian, Indian and stuff. Address: 7 Kensington St, Chippendale NSW 2008, Australia You have to follow this small sign to get to that location. It is kind of subtle sign, so you might miss this, but you can always check the exact location with the Google Maps anyway. lol After you walk through a narrow path, what you can see is a great vibe, people enjoying the food and most importantly, bunch of asian food stalls all the way from the entrance to the end. It almost looks like an outdoor food court. Every single one of the food stand gives off great smell and you just stop by each shop and make you even harder to make a decision of what to go for. It's a very small area but it is full of people most of the time and you might find it difficult to grab a seat.
